5-TRANSPORTOPERATIONS
Example2
1.Setthemachineinthepositionfortransport:fullyre-
tractthearmandcurlthebucketslowly.
2.Placetheblock(B)onthetraileroorandlowerthe
boomslowly.Adjustthepositionoftheblock(B)so
thatthebucketlinkagelaysontheblock(B).
3.Checktheoverallheightbetweenthegroundandthe
highestpointofthemachineandchecktheoverall
widthofthemachine.Makesuretobewithinthesize
limitsdenedbeforetransport,inordertoconrmdoc-
umentsandpermissionsalreadygottocomplytothe
localtrafcregulations.
4.Placethegatelockleverinlockposition.Stopthe
engineandremovethestarterkey.
5.Getoffthemachine.Retracttheradioantenna.Fold
therearviewmirrors.
6.Lockthecabdoorandthesidepanels.
7.Checktheconditionofthetie-downpointsonthe
trailer.
SMIL17CEX3254AA2
(A)Wirerope
(B)Block
(C)Chock
(D)Chain
(E)Rubbermat
8.Securethemachineontothetrailerusingchocks
(C),chains(D),wireropes(A)topreventthema-
chinefromswaying(oscillation)duringtransport.Se-
curethelowerframetothetrailerbypassingchains
throughthechainmountingholes(fortransport)inthe
lowerframeandtensioningthechainsinanXshape.
Secureboththefrontandrearofthelowerframein
thesamemannerusingchains.
9.Carryoutanalcheckofthetie-downcondition.
10.Ifarearloadingtypetrailerisusedforroadtransport,
liftorremovetheloadingramps.
11.Removeblocksfromthetiresofthetrailer.
